    Event Details

    Nyaya Setu – The AI & Justice Policy Convention (3rd Edition) is a National Legal Aid Policy Convention, 2026, organized by NMIMS Indore in collaboration with the Centre for Research Excellence in Generative Artificial Intelligence. This competition provides a unique platform for students to engage in:

    • Policy drafting and analysis
    • Structured deliberation and argumentation
    • Interdisciplinary discussions on law and technology

    Participants will examine the evolving intersection of artificial intelligence and access to justice, and propose innovative policy solutions addressing real-world challenges in India’s justice delivery system.

    The Theme of the Event is: “Nyaya Setu – The AI & Justice Policy Convention”

    The convention focuses on developing policy frameworks to regulate the use of Generative AI in India’s justice delivery and legal aid systems.

    Key Areas

    • AI-assisted legal information Systems
    • Legal document drafting tools
    • Case assessment mechanisms
    • Multilingual access to Justice
    • Research support for legal aid lawyers
